Introduction

Welcome to the network security article! As a backend developer and security researcher, I've compiled valuable insights into the world of network security. In this article, we will explore key aspects of network security, discuss prevalent threats, and outline effective measures to create a resilient and well-protected digital environment.

Understanding the Threat Landscape

Before delving into network security measures, it's crucial to understand the evolving threats that networks face. Malware, phishing attacks, data breaches, and Distributed Denial of Service (DDoS) attacks are just a few examples of the challenges organizations encounter.

Access Control and Authentication

Effective access control and authentication mechanisms are the foundation of a secure network. Multi-factor authentication (MFA) and role-based access control (RBAC) play a pivotal role in ensuring only authorized personnel can access sensitive information.

Encryption

Encryption acts as a shield for data traveling across networks. By converting information into an unreadable format, encryption prevents eavesdropping and data tampering, ensuring the confidentiality and integrity of transmitted data.

Intrusion Detection and Prevention Systems (IDPS)

Intrusion Detection and Prevention Systems monitor network traffic for anomalies and malicious activities. Whether alerting administrators about potential threats or actively preventing attacks, IDPS is a critical component of network security.

Regular Patching and Updates

Vulnerabilities in software and network components can be exploited by attackers. Regularly updating and patching systems is essential to mitigate potential security risks and vulnerabilities.

Network Segmentation

Segmenting networks into smaller subnetworks enhances security by reducing the impact of a breach. This strategy ensures that even if one segment is compromised, the rest of the network remains protected.

Regular Auditing and Penetration Testing

Security audits and penetration tests identify vulnerabilities that might not be immediately apparent. Simulating real-world attacks enables organizations to proactively address weaknesses before malicious actors can exploit them.

Employee Training and Awareness

Human error remains a significant factor in security breaches. Educating employees about security best practices and promoting a security-conscious culture is crucial to preventing incidents.

Conclusion

Network security is an ongoing process that demands vigilance and adaptability. By implementing a multi-layered approach that includes access controls, encryption, and proactive monitoring, organizations can build resilient networks capable of withstanding evolving threats.